#50e598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#50e598 is composed of 31.4% red, 89.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 149 degrees, a saturation of 74.1% and a lightness of 60.6%. #50e598 color hex could be obtained by blending #a0ffff with #00cb31.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#50e598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020d07 is the darkest color, while #fbf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#50e598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#969f9a is the less saturated color, while #39fc97 is the most saturated one.
